拓扑图如下:
接口IP地址如拓扑图所示,配置过程省略,ar1和ar3都开启了dhcp。过程省略。
ar1的路由表:
此时只有直连的1.0和2.0网段的IP。没有3.0网段的。
那怎么有3.0网段的呢?接下来介绍四种方法。
方法一:递归查找出接口
[r1]ip route-static 192.168.3.0 24 192.168.2.2
我们可以发现多了一条192.168.3.0/24的路由。并且Flags为RD,R表示为递归查找计算。我们配置的时候只配置了192.168.2.2也就是入接口,但是我们可以发现,在192.168.3.0/24这条路由的Interface(也就是出接口)为 GigabitEthernet 0/0/1。这就是递归查找计算得到的。怎么计算的呢?因为下一跳是192.168.2.2 所以会匹配到192.168.2.0/24的路由,192.168.2.0/24的路由的出接口(Interface)为 g/0/0/1 。所以192.168.3.0/24的出接口(Interface)也为g0/0/1.
ping 192.168.3.1的结果:
配置成功。
先删除之前配置的静态路由再进行方法二。
[r1]undo ip route-static 192.168.3.0 24 192.168.2.2
方法二:激活代理ARP
[r1]ip route-static 192.168.3.0 24 GigabitEthernet 0/0/1
[r2-GigabitEthernet0/0/0]arp-proxy enable 激活代理arp
ar2激活后,路由器会查看收到的ARP请求包,基于ARP请求的IP地址查看本地的路由表,如果本地路由可达,则冒充对方的IP地址回复ARP应答。将自己的MAC地址回复,之后,数据便发到ar2路由器上,ar2路由器代为转发。
测试:
MA网络用方法一,P2P网络用方法二。
方法三: 不需要进行递归查找
[r1]ip route-static 192.168.3.0 24 GigabitEthernet 0/0/1 192.168.2.2
因为配置的时候配置了出接口,所以查看路由表的时候,192.168.3…0/24的路由的Flags字段没有R。注意和方法一区别。
测试:
方法四:
[r1]ip route-static 192.168.4.0 24 192.168.3.2 写下两跳。需要递归查找。
去192.168.4.0/24网段的时候不写192.168.2.2。写下两跳。
文章来源:https://www.toymoban.com/news/detail-449476.html
这种写法要建立在有192.168.3.0/24网段。
最后:
还是建议用方法一。文章来源地址https://www.toymoban.com/news/detail-449476.html
到了这里,关于四种静态路由配置方法的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!